Otu esi ebuli ajụjụ SQL?

Mmelite ikpeazụ: 19/10/2023

Otu esi ebuli ajụjụ SQL? Ọ bụrụ na ị bụ onye nrụpụta databases ma ọ bụ na ị na-arụ ọrụ na sistemụ na-eji ajụjụ SQL, ọ dị mkpa ka ị ghọta mkpa ọ dị ịkwalite ajụjụ gị iji nweta ajụjụ. ịrụ ọrụ ka mma na arụmọrụ. Ịkwalite ajụjụ SQL gụnyere imelite oge nzaghachi nke ajụjụ gị, yana ibelata oriri data. usoro ihe onwunwe. N'isiokwu a, anyị ga-enyocha ụfọdụ atụmatụ na usoro ị nwere ike iji kwalite ajụjụ SQL gị ma melite arụmọrụ nke sistemụ gị. nke ọdụ data.

  • Otu esi ebuli ajụjụ SQL?
  • Ghọta usoro na mgbagha nke ajụjụ SQL iji chọpụta ohere njikarịcha.
  • Nyochaa ma melite WHERE nkebiokwu: nyochaa ọnọdụ ọchụchọ na nkebi ahịrịokwu WHERE, na-eji ndeksi, na-ezere ọrụ dị oke ọnụ na okwu.
  • Jiri ndeksi mee ihe nke ọma: hụ na tebụl nwere ndepụta ntụaka kwesịrị ekwesị ma na-eji ya rụọ ọrụ nke ọma.
  • Machie ọnụ ọgụgụ ndekọ ndị enwetara: Jiri nkeji okwu LIMIT ma ọ bụ TOP iji weghachite naanị ndekọ dị mkpa.
  • Zenarị ajụjụ ndị na-adịghị mkpa: degharịa ajuju ka ịzenarị ajụjụ ndị nwere ike belata usoro a.
  • Kwalite nhazi nke tebụl: chepụta tebụl ụzọ dị mma ma jiri ụdị data ziri ezi iji kwalite arụmọrụ.
  • Jiri azụmahịa: ajụjụ metụtara otu n'ime azụmahịa iji melite arụmọrụ na data iguzosi ike n'ezi ihe.
  • Gbaa nyocha arụmọrụ: Jiri ngwaọrụ nleba anya na nyocha iji chọpụta ajụjụ ndị na-adịghị ngwa ngwa wee chọọ ụzọ iji bulie ha elu.
  • Tụlee ikewa nnukwu tebụl: Kewaa nnukwu tebụl n'ime obere akụkụ nwere ike melite arụmọrụ ajụjụ.
  • Debe ngwanrọ njikwa nchekwa data dị ọhụrụ: Na-emelite ngwanrọ nchekwa data mgbe niile wee tinye patches nche na nkwalite.
  • Ajụjụ & Ajụjụ

    Ajụjụ na Azịza gbasara Otu esi ebuli ajụjụ SQL

    1. Gịnị bụ njikarịcha ajụjụ SQL?

    Nkwalite ajụjụ SQL na-ezo aka na usoro imelite arụmọrụ na arụmọrụ nke ajụjụ SQL na isi ihe data. Site na njikarịcha kwesịrị ekwesị, ị nwere ike nweta nsonaazụ ngwa ngwa ma belata ibu na sistemụ.

    2. Gịnị mere o ji dị mkpa ka ebuli SQL ajụjụ?

    Ọ dị mkpa ịkwalite ajụjụ SQL maka ihe ndị a:

    • Melite arụmọrụ ngwa ma ọ bụ mkpokọta.
    • Na-ebelata oriri ihe nkesa.
    • Na-emewanye ahụmịhe onye ọrụ site na ịnweta nsonaazụ ngwa ngwa.

    3. Kedu ụfọdụ ndụmọdụ dị mkpa maka ịkwalite ajụjụ SQL?

    Ụfọdụ ndụmọdụ dị mkpa maka ịkwalite ajụjụ SQL bụ:

    1. Jiri ndenye aha dabara adaba iji mee ka ọchụchọ dị ngwa.
    2. Zere iji subqueries eme ihe na-enweghị isi nke nwere ike belata arụmọrụ.
    3. Jiri nkwupụta akwadoro ma ọ bụ ajụjụ ndị emebere iji zere ịgba ọgwụ SQL.
    4. Machie ọnụọgụ ahịrị ndị eweghachiri naanị ndị dị mkpa iji belata ibu.

    4. Kedu ngwa ọrụ dị iji nyochaa na ebuli ajụjụ SQL?

    Enwere ọtụtụ ngwaọrụ enwere ike iji nyochaa na bulie ajụjụ SQL, dịka:

    • MySQL ajụjụ Analyzer: ngwa ọrụ na-egosiputa ozi gbasara arụmọrụ ajụjụ ma na-enye ndụmọdụ.
    • Profaịlụ nkesa SQL: ngwa SQL Server nke na-enye gị ohere ijide ma nyochaa ajụjụ ozugbo.
    • Kọwaa na MySQL: nkwupụta a na-eji nweta ozi zuru oke gbasara otu esi eme ajụjụ yana ihe index na-eji.

    5. Kedu otu m ga-esi welie ajụjụ SQL dị nwayọ?

    Iji bulite ajụjụ SQL dị nwayọ, soro usoro ndị a:

    1. Chọpụta ajụjụ na-adị nwayọọ site na nyocha arụmọrụ ma ọ bụ ngwaọrụ.
    2. Nyochaa atụmatụ ogbugbu ka ọ ghọta ka esi eme ajụjụ a.
    3. Lelee ma mezie index iji melite ọsọ.
    4. Nyochaa nhazi nke ajụjụ a ma tụlee mgbanwe iji zere ajụjụ ndị na-adịghị mkpa.

    6. Gịnị bụ nchekwa data normalization na kedu ka o si emetụta njikarịcha?

    normalization database Ọ bụ usoro nke ịmepụta usoro nchekwa data dị mma na-enweghị redundancy. Na-emetụta njikarịcha ajụjụ SQL site na:

    • Melite arụmọrụ na nchekwa data.
    • Kwado nchọta data na nhazi.
    • Zenarị mkpirisi na enweghị ọrụ ozi.

    7. Kedu ka m ga-esi melite arụmọrụ nke ajụjụ SQL dị mgbagwoju anya?

    Iji kwalite arụmọrụ nke ajụjụ SQL dị mgbagwoju anya, ị nwere ike iso usoro ndị a:

    1. Nyochaa ma ghọta ajụjụ a n'uju.
    2. Welie nhazi na nhazi nke ajụjụ a iji kpochapụ subqueries na-adịghị mkpa ma ọ bụ oke njikọ.
    3. Họrọ indices nke ọma maka tebụl ndị metụtara.
    4. Kewaa ajụjụ a n'ime obere ajụjụ ọ bụrụ na ọ kwe omume.

    8. Gịnị bụ ọrụ indexes na njikarịcha ajụjụ SQL?

    Index na-arụ ọrụ dị mkpa na njikarịcha ajụjụ SQL, dịka ha:

    • Mee ọsọ ọsọ ọchụchọ n'ime kọlụm igodo ma ọ bụ na-arụ ọrụ nyocha ugboro ugboro.
    • Na-ebelata mkpa ịgafe wee tulee ahịrị niile na tebụl.
    • Melite arụmọrụ ajụjụ n'ozuzu ya site n'ikwe ka optimizer jiri ụzọ dị mma karịa.

    9. Gịnị bụ echiche na olee otú ha nwere ike isi nyere aka na njikarịcha?

    Echiche ndị ahụ A na-echekwa ajụjụ ndị na-eme ka tebụl mebere. Ha nwere ike inye aka na njikarịcha ajụjụ site na:

    • Belata mgbagwoju anya site n'ikwe ka ajụjụ dị mfe na ahaziri ahazi.
    • Meziwanye arụmọrụ site n'izere ajụjụ ugboro ugboro na mgbagwoju mgbagwoju anya.
    • Nweta njikwa na nchekwa site n'ikwe ka enyocha data na igbochi ohere ịnweta ozi dị nro.

    10. Kedu usoro enwere ike iji gbochie ịgba ọgwụ SQL?

    Iji zere ịgba ọgwụ SQL, ọ bụ ihe amamihe dị na ya ịgbaso usoro ndị a:

    1. Jiri ajụjụ ndị nwere ike ime ma ọ bụ nkwupụta akwadoro kama ikpokọta ụkpụrụ ntinye ozugbo na ajụjụ a.
    2. Kwado ma kpochaa ntinye onye ọrụ ka ịchọpụta ma wepu mkpụrụedemede ma ọ bụ ntuziaka ọjọọ.
    3. Tinye ọrụ na ikike kwesịrị ekwesị igbochi ohere ịnweta ajụjụ dị ize ndụ ma ọ bụ nke nwere mmetụta.
    Ọdịnaya pụrụiche - Pịa ebe a  Kedu asụsụ mmemme Microsoft SQL Server Management Studio na-akwado?